In an interval whose length is z seconds, a body moves (32z + 2z²) ft.
What is the average speed v of the body in this interval?
Answer: the average speed v of the body in this interval is 32 + 2z ft/s
Step-by-step explanation:
Given that;
Length of travel = z seconds
also the body moves (32z + 2z²) ft
i.e
distance travelled = (32z + 2z²) ft
average speed v of the body in this interval = ?
Now to get the Average Speed
we simply say;
Average Speed V = (32z + 2z²) / z
Average Speed V = 32 + 2z ft/s
Therefore the average speed v of the body in this interval is 32 + 2z ft/s
